Curb rash/scrape on wheel
Rubbed up on a curb and got a 6 inch or so curb rash/scrape on my front driver wheel outer rim. It is OEM 19" painted.
Is there any way to fix this? How much would it cost?

Youtube it.
There are some decent videos.
I did the same to a couple of mine. My first patch was not that great. I blame it on my painting skills. I just took a small rotary to it because it was a deeper cut and smoothed it out.
But my next wheel I will actually use a few different types of sanding paper and take wheel off the car. tape up around the spots so if I sand off or make a mistake it stays in the area im working on.
